Output 66a26751742682a8cd001ce99e0b667548c52ab9f26121235a58c06d01919e9f:0

value
2409129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573c95f95414dd87c424302a88f3954e88aaf493 OP_EQUAL
address
39eHHoyKrfSJUmwUfdhMJWjwCKynrAozLP
transaction
66a26751742682a8cd001ce99e0b667548c52ab9f26121235a58c06d01919e9f
spent
true